Rising Concerns as Mysterious Respiratory Illness Strikes Dogs in Multiple States of America

Rising Concerns as Mysterious Respiratory Illness Strikes Dogs in Multiple States of America

The veterinary community is grappling with a puzzling and potentially fatal respiratory illness in dogs, now reported in at least 14 states across the United States. This illness, characterized by symptoms such as coughing, fever, lethargy, and a decreased appetite, resembles kennel cough but is distinguished by its more severe and persistent nature. Bhutan Sterilizes and Vaccinates Its Entire Dog Population

Bhutan Sterilizes and Vaccinates Its Entire Dog Population

In a landmark move for animal welfare and public health, Bhutan has emerged as the first nation globally to confirm that its entire street dog population is now completely vaccinated and sterilized.
